218 Hillside Rd is a 2,712 square foot house on a 2.23 acre lot with 3 bedrooms and 2 bathrooms. - it last sold on June 21, 2006 for $360,000. Based on Redfin's Evergreen data, we estimate the home's value is $814,343.
